Nissan's smart key utilizes radio frequencies and sophisticated cryptography technologies to provide additional protection against theft. They are powered by batteries that can degrade over time.
More than 72,000 Nissan Rogues and Rogue Sport SUVs with jackknife-style ignition keys could collapse inside the key slot, causing the shut-off of the vehicle's power while driving according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ration. To fix the issue, dealers will install fasteners into the ignition to prevent keys from folding until a solution is made available later this summer.
How do I obtain a new Nissan key
It is necessary to program/code the Nissan key fob in situ if it has a security chip built in or if it is an intelligent "push-to-start" type. This is one of the reasons why it could cost more than just replacing a regular car key.
It is crucial to bring your driver's licence and proof of ownership with you when you visit the dealer. It is also a good idea to look up your registration or loan papers, such as your title or registration because it will contain the vehicle identification number (VIN), which is required to order an replacement key.
Another option is to call an expert locksmith in your area who can program/code a Nissan key fob. They'll provide you with a reasonable price and finish the task quickly. This is often a more cost-effective option than going to the dealership, where you will likely be placed on a wait list and pay more than you anticipated for. A reputable locksmith may also help with other services including changing the battery inside your Nissan key fob. The key fob is equipped with batteries that degrade over time. If it gets dead it will cause the car to not start.

Nissan Key Fob Replacement
Modern electronic key fobs provide a wide range of convenience and features that make them a popular alternative to traditional manual keys. However, the batteries in these key fobs will eventually run out of power and will need to be replaced. If you find that your Nissan key fob is not turning on or not functioning as it should, it is probably time to replace the battery.
Replacing the battery inside your Nissan key fob is a fairly simple task that is easily accomplished at home. It is crucial to ensure that you don't damage the internal components of your fob or the fob itself.
You'll need to flip the fob upside down so that its back is facing you. There should be a small space on the top of the fob that is perfect for putting an flat-head screwdriver inside and using it to divide the two parts of the fob. After the emergency key has been removed it will be possible to access the dead battery in the back of the fob.
The battery that is in your Nissan key fob is an oval Panasonic 3-volt CR 2032 battery. Remove the battery that was in use and replace the new one, ensuring that the written word on the battery is facing down and that it is set correctly inside the case. Once the new battery has been installed the key fob will be able perform the functions it was designed to.

Nissan Smart Key Replacement
Nissan vehicles that are newer may have a smart key that will unlock the doors when it is in range. This technology is designed to provide extra security and convenience to drivers. The key itself does not have mechanical parts, but instead relies on radio frequencies and sophisticated encryption technologies to function. Smart keys have an internal battery which must be replaced at some time.
